Avon is a town in Washington Township, Hendricks County, Indiana, United States. The population was 12,446 at the 2010 census,[6] and in 2019 the estimated population was 18,706.[7]
The first settlement at Avon was made around 1830.[8] The first post office at Avon opened as “Smootsdell”, in 1868.[9] It was renamed “Avon” in 1870, and remained in operation until it was discontinued in 1902.[10] The present name is after Avon in England.[11]

Attach the opener to the garage door bracket. In lots of cases, there will be two pieces to be utilized to hook the door to the opener, permitting some versatility in the connection, because the distance in between the door and the opener assembly is variable. Attach the security cable to the trolley.
It must be gotten used to have to do with 6 feet so that any grownup can reach it. Place a bulb in the opener socket, if you have one. In the user’s manual or inside the opener compartment, the suitable voltage for the bulb must be indicated, but it is hassle-free to purchase one that is resistant to stand up to vibrations.
Lots of garage door openers use the light to show that they are making shows modifications. Make certain to install your opener bulb to ensure you can configure the door properly. Set up the security sensors included with the garage door opener. You will need to run 2 small wires through the bottom of each side of the door, to which the sensors will connect at no more than 6 inches in the air.
Install the wall-activation button about 5 feet from the ground, so that kids can not reach it. Place it in a spot where the individual utilizing it can see the garage door. Install and set any optional devices included, such as the keypad to unlock from outdoors or remote openers.
Search for the information in the opener manufacturer’s guidelines. Check the garage door to ensure the opener is working appropriately and follow the manual instructions to adjust the opening and closing limits. If the door and opener relocation smoothly, all parts are effectively secured and there are no blockages that obstruct the movement of the door or opener, whatever is correct.
If you see that there is damage in any part of the opener, do not use it till it has actually been fixed by the certified technical service. Never utilize the door if the security system does not work effectively. When a month, check that the security reversing system and the sensors work and readjust whatever is required.
Constantly offer priority to the installation manual included with your opener. It is written for the particular opener, while these guidelines are more basic. Enhance light fiberglass or metal doors prior to installing an opener to avoid damage to the door and guarantee that the security reversing system works correctly. If possible, utilize manual disconnection just when the garage door is entirely closed.
Constantly disconnect the electrical power of the opener when you are checking the system or working near the chain/belt or other moving parts. Never change or get rid of the springs, cable televisions or sheaves from the garage door. Doors with torsion springs should just be inspected by a qualified garage door service professional.
Keep the transmitter in a place unattainable to them. Do not use rings, watches or big clothes while setting up or preserving the garage door or opener. They might get caught with a moving part and trigger you an injury or harm an item.

Before you pull out your tools, you ought to make certain your garage door is operating effectively. Open and close the door and look for broken or missing rollers, loose cables, loud operation of the torsion springs, and if the door is lubed and balanced.
Eliminate all ropes, cords and locks so you won’t get tangled in them or inadvertently engage them throughout the installation.
